Combine the flour, salt, baking soda, and baking powder together. Set aside
-
Using a hand or stand mixer, combine the sugar and butter until crumbly.
-
Add the eggs, one at a time-until completely combined.
-
Add the vanilla, buttermilk, and sour cream.
-
Once the wet ingredients are thoroughly mixed, add the dry ingredients, about a quarter cup at a time.
-
After the dry ingredients have been incorporated, cover and chill for 2-24 hours.
-
Pre-heat the oven to 400 degrees.
-
On a lightly floured surface, roll out dough and cut into strips or ropes.
-
Twist each rope into a pretzel or figure 8 shape.
-
Bake for about 5 minutes, the bottoms will brown and the tops will remain light.
-
Allow to cool on a wire rack.
-
While cooling, using the double boiler method or the microwave, melt the chocolate chips.
-
Dip each cookie bottom in the chocolate and place topside down on wax paper. Allow the chocolate to re-harden and serve.
